Is WiserAdvisor Safe?
WiserAdvisor is a wealth management and financial advisor hub linking third-party advisors with investors. The company has been providing services since the late 1990s and has gained a solid reputation for its ability to connect financial planning experts and clients.
Can WiserAdvisor be trusted? Is the service safe? Here are some details about the company and its policies to help you answer questions about WiserAdvisor’s trustworthiness.
Is WiserAdvisor Legitimate?
As mentioned, WiserAdvisor is a company that links financial professionals with potential clients. WiserAdvisor does not provide financial planning services but maintains a subscribership comprised of asset managers and planners.
We can look at a few key details to determine if WiserAdvisor is safe and can be trusted.
The process of vetting that financial professionals go through is the more obvious one, but WiserAdvisor’s policies regarding customer satisfaction are also important. In addition, we can also look at the popular oversight organization known as the Better Business Bureau (BBB).
WiserAdvisor Reviews
WiserAdvisor’s profile on the BBB website is very light regarding customer reviews and complaints. While we may be unable to learn many specifics from other customers regarding their satisfaction and experience, the lack of adverse reporting indicates that the company doesn’t have any practices that rub people the wrong way.
The BBB rating is another indication that the company can be trusted. Although WiserAdvisor is not accredited by the BBB, the company does have an A+ rating.
Many criteria go into the rating system, but the primary factors are the number of complaints, how the company handles those complaints, and how long the company has been in business.

Trustpilot Review Status
Compared to the BBB, customer reviews at Trustpilot give us a clearer look into WiserAdvisor’s ability to provide a positive customer experience.
The company has nearly 300 reviews on Trustpilot and has been deemed as ‘excellent’ because of those reviews. WiserAdvisor has a ‘Trust Score’ of 4.3 (out of 5).
The majority of the reviews on Trustpilot report that services provided lived up to expectations. Customers were able to find the advisement services they were looking for and were happy with their experience.
Company Policies and Approach
Since WiserAdvisor does not provide advisement services directly, it’s good to know how they select the financial professionals available on the site.
WiserAdvisor only works with financial advisors who meet specific criteria. When an advisor applies to be a member of WiserAdvisor, a vetting process takes place before the advisor can be accepted. The most important criteria that WiserAdvisor looks for are an advisor’s licensure and registration with financial oversight organizations.
According to the website’s documentation, each available advisor is pre-screened for “experience, advisor compensation (fee-based or fee-only), licensing and disclosures with SEC/FINRA.”
What Kinds of Advisors are Available at WiserAdvisor.com?
No matter what kind of financial planning or advisement services you are looking for, chances are good that you’ll find what you need at WiserAdvisor.
Some of the advisors available at WiserAdvisor are independent, and others work at financial institutions. The advisors and planners you have access to at WiserAdvisor also come in various designations in terms of what they focus on.
Whether you are looking for asset management, tax assistance, wealth preservation, or anything else, you can find a financial professional with the appropriate education and experience to help you.
Here are a few examples of the types of financial advisement and planning designations you can access at WiserAdvisor.
- Accredited Asset Management Specialist (AAMS)
- Accredited Business Accountant (ABA)
- Accredited Tax Advisor (ATA)
- Certified College Planning Specialist (CCPS)
- Certified Estate Planner (CEP)
- Certified Financial Planner (CFP)
- Certified Retirement Financial Advisor (CRFA)
- Wealth Management Specialist (WMS)

Calculators
Financial calculators can make it easier for investors to see how their decisions will pan out over several years. WiserAdvisor provides many of the most popular calculators right on its website.
The available calculators are designed to show you how much you need for retirement, how retirement will affect your expenses, and whether your current retirement savings plan will yield satisfactory results. You can also use the IRA comparison calculator to see how your retirement savings can change under different IRAs.
Investment calculators are also available. You can calculate investment returns, figure out how much you need to save to reach a predetermined goal, and even see how outside forces (like taxes and inflation) can impact your investment returns and saving plans.
Costs and Fees
For anyone using WiserAdvisor to find potential financial planning support, there is never any cost associated with the service. Fees are paid by the financial advisors included in the website’s directory.
WiserAdvisor Review Recommendation
WiserAdvisor is a trustworthy company. Advisors and planners are carefully selected and must undergo a vetting process before being introduced to potential clients. WiserAdvisor only works with fully licensed financial industry professionals who are registered SEC and FINRA.
That said, WiserAdvisor only provides a place for investors and financial advisors to meet. Unfortunately, holding industry licenses and adhering to regulations does not always equate to trustworthiness.
After WiserAdvisor matches you with suitable financial professionals, it is a good idea to research each of your ‘matches’ to ensure they meet your standards and expectations.
